DLR Group has an opening for an Electrical Engineering Team Leader.
Location:
- Austin, Texas
- Houston, Texas
Position Summary
As the Electrical Engineering Team Leader, you will be responsible for leading the design of electrical systems for buildings across a variety of sectors including K-12, Healthcare, Higher Education, Justice/Civic, Arts & Culture, and Energy. You will lead an electrical engineering team to produce high-quality construction documents using Revit and manage project schedules to meet deliverable requirements. As part of the integrated design team, you will collaborate closely with other disciplines to produce highly integrated building designs. Responsibilities include management of Electrical Engineers and Designers within your studio.
The Successful Candidate Will
- Manage operations, execution, and expectations for the Electrical Engineering Discipline in their respective office location.
- Workplan electrical engineering projects and manage staff to execute work to the plan to achieve profitability goals.
- Assign duties, responsibilities, and projects to personnel, properly balancing staffing, and workload (team and personal to achieve profit and revenue growth goals.
- Schedule, facilitate and document meetings with staff and clients related to overall operations.
- Partner with sector and practice leadership to perform all personnel functions such as recruitment, training, and evaluation of personnel.
- Support business development initiatives by assisting the RFP process, participating in project interviews, and actively engaging in community and/or industry specific organization that will build the DLR Group brand.
- Maintain industry leading workplace practices to drive operating unit and culture towards a great place to work status.
- Develop electrical designs from concept through completion of construction, including engineering design calculations, detailed engineering reports and narratives, and coordination of electrical design requirements.
- Perform quality control of the electrical engineering plans and specifications.
- Direct or coordinate activities of personnel, vendors, and consultants.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Architectural Engineering, or equivalent.
- 7+ years' experience as an Electrical Engineer/Designer.
- Licensed Professional Engineer.
- Experience with BIM, specifically Revit MEP.
- Prior experience in leading teams of engineers.
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ience designing power, lighting, and low voltage building systems on complex projects.
- LEED Accredited Professional and previous experience participating in the LEED or other green rating system process.
- Experience and interest in sustainable building design.
- An appreciation and understanding of architectural design and how architects work and think.
DLR Group is an integrated design firm delivering architecture, engineering, interiors, planning, and building optimization for new builds, renovations, and adaptive reuse projects.
We are 100% employee-owned: every employee is literally invested in our clients’ success. At the core of our firm are interdisciplinary teams engaged in every step of project lifecycles. Our teams champion true collaboration, open information sharing, shared risk and reward, value-based decision making, and proficient use of technology to deliver exceptional design. We are pursuing the goals of the 2030 Challenge, the ME2040, and the SE2050, and are an initial signatory of the China Accord and the AIA 2030 Commitment.
Through our values – commitment, creativity, environmental stewardship, fun, integrity, ownership, sharing, teamwork – we elevate the human experience through design, together.
DLR Group follows a four-day in-office work model, with employees having the flexibility to work somewhere other than the office on Fridays.
